mirror of
https://github.com/libvirt/libvirt.git
synced 2025-02-25 18:55:26 -06:00
virDomainIsUpdated: define the new public API
introduce new public API "virDomainIsUpdated" * src/conf/domain_conf.h (new member "updated" for "virDomainObj") * src/libvirt_public.syms * include/libvirt/libvirt.h.in
This commit is contained in:
parent
2ed149a6d0
commit
347d73f211
@ -1931,6 +1931,7 @@ int virStreamFree(virStreamPtr st);
|
|||||||
|
|
||||||
int virDomainIsActive(virDomainPtr dom);
|
int virDomainIsActive(virDomainPtr dom);
|
||||||
int virDomainIsPersistent(virDomainPtr dom);
|
int virDomainIsPersistent(virDomainPtr dom);
|
||||||
|
int virDomainIsUpdated(virDomainPtr dom);
|
||||||
|
|
||||||
int virNetworkIsActive(virNetworkPtr net);
|
int virNetworkIsActive(virNetworkPtr net);
|
||||||
int virNetworkIsPersistent(virNetworkPtr net);
|
int virNetworkIsPersistent(virNetworkPtr net);
|
||||||
|
@ -1010,6 +1010,7 @@ struct _virDomainObj {
|
|||||||
|
|
||||||
unsigned int autostart : 1;
|
unsigned int autostart : 1;
|
||||||
unsigned int persistent : 1;
|
unsigned int persistent : 1;
|
||||||
|
unsigned int updated : 1;
|
||||||
|
|
||||||
virDomainDefPtr def; /* The current definition */
|
virDomainDefPtr def; /* The current definition */
|
||||||
virDomainDefPtr newDef; /* New definition to activate at shutdown */
|
virDomainDefPtr newDef; /* New definition to activate at shutdown */
|
||||||
|
@ -416,6 +416,7 @@ LIBVIRT_0.8.5 {
|
|||||||
LIBVIRT_0.8.6 {
|
LIBVIRT_0.8.6 {
|
||||||
global:
|
global:
|
||||||
virDomainOpenConsole;
|
virDomainOpenConsole;
|
||||||
|
virDomainIsUpdated;
|
||||||
} LIBVIRT_0.8.5;
|
} LIBVIRT_0.8.5;
|
||||||
|
|
||||||
# .... define new API here using predicted next version number ....
|
# .... define new API here using predicted next version number ....
|
||||||
|
Loading…
Reference in New Issue
Block a user